Hi Rilla,

Handing over on-call for Gatewing. Heads up: the load balancer started flagging pod 4 as unhealthy this morning — health checks time out under burst traffic even though the app is fine. I bumped the check interval to 15s as a stopgap. Plugin authors hitting 503s should be pointed to the status page. For escalations, reach the platform desk here.

escalation mailbox, kagef-kawef: frador_zorix@tolvaqlabs.internal

This release changes the default execution limits for user-supplied formulas in Tallygrove sheets. Previously, formulas ran with a shared interpreter and generous timeouts, which allowed pathological formulas to slow neighboring workbooks. As of 4.2, each formula runs in an isolated cell sandbox with stricter CPU, memory, and recursion limits. Support should expect a small number of tickets from users whose long-running formulas now time out; point them to the batch-evaluation option. The new default values shipped with 4.2 are listed below.

config for tagaf-bawif:
[norok]
host = norok.ordinworks.local
user = norok_svc
database = norok_prod

## Further reading

The Inkpress invoice renderer has several subtle behaviors: font embedding, pagination of long line items, and locale-aware currency formatting. Before handling a rendering incident, review the failure taxonomy and the retry semantics of the render queue. The complete architecture notes and known-issue list are maintained on the internal page below.

runbook for tagug-hafog: https://jira.lumiclabs.internal/projects/pages/pages/9773c0d8